Job Summary

This position provides second-tier support for IT service requests escalated from Level 1 technicians. This position is responsible for troubleshooting complex technical issues involving user devices, system access, software installation, and network connectivity. The Technician 2 also performs basic account provisioning, supports imaging operations, and contributes to maintaining the help desk knowledge base in alignment with established IT support practices.

Responsibilities
• Resolve escalated IT issues related to desktops, applications, printers, and connectivity
• Perform user account creation and modifications in Active Directory and email systems
• Support imaging of user devices and coordinate software deployment
• Troubleshoot and document incidents using the Help Desk Ticketing System
• Assist in tracking and managing IT assets
• Ensure compliance with help desk operational guidelines
• Provide guidance and informal training to Level 1 technicians

Basic Qualifications
• U.S. Citizenship Required
• Active Secret Clearance Required
• Security+ Required
• High School Diploma or equivalent
• 2–4 years of experience in IT support, service desk, or desktop support
• Demonstrated experience with Microsoft Windows, Office 365, and basic networking
• Familiarity with Active Directory, device imaging, and remote troubleshooting tools
